Description
Instant Pot Assassin’s Spaghetti looks like normal spaghetti but it is spaghetti with an attitude! It’s got a flavor kick that you’re going to love. The spaghetti is cooked in a simmering tomato liquid and it absorbs all of the moisture (no colander needed!).
Ingredients
Scale
- 2 Tbsp olive oil
- 8 ounces spaghetti (broken in half)
- 3 cloves of garlic, minced
- 2 3/4 cups water
- 2 (8 oz) can tomato sauce
- 2 Tbsp tomato paste
- 1 tsp sugar
- 1/4 tsp kosher salt
- 1/4 tsp black pepper
- 1/4 tsp red pepper flakes
- 1/3 cup parmesan cheese
Instructions
- Turn Instant Pot to saute setting. When display says HOT add in the oil and swirl around. Add in half of the spaghetti in a criss cross pattern and let it sit in the oil for 2 minutes. Some of the pieces will get browned. Use a spoon to move the spaghetti to the side. Add in the garlic and saute for 30 seconds.
- Pour in the water. Add in the rest of the spaghetti in a criss cross pattern. Dump the tomato sauce, tomato paste, sugar, salt, pepper and red pepper flakes into the pot. Don’t stir.
- Cover Instant Pot and secure the lid. Make sure valve is set to sealing. Set the manual/pressure cook button to 3 minutes. When time is up move valve to venting and remove the lid.
- Turn Instant Pot to saute setting. Stir every minute for so for about 6-8 minutes until the spaghetti has soaked up the liquid and sauce. Turn off Instant Pot.
- Stir in parmesan cheese. Serve and enjoy!
